In 1754, John Conyers entered the world in Fauquier County, Virginia, USA, born to John Conyers Sr And Alice Ayscough Neville. John Conyers married Lucy, Mary Davis, and had children including Caroline Amelia Conyers Bullard, Elizabeth Conyers, John Conyers, Kesiah Ann Conyers, Lethe Conyers, Linah Davis Conyers, Mary Conyers, Sarah Conyers, Sethe Conyers Shelton, Thomas W Conyers, Walker L Conyers. John Conyers passed away in 1819 in Stafford, Stafford, Virginia, United States.
